PLANS to extend a Victorian cottage in Winchester have been refused by the city council.

Jonathan Macey had applied to demolish the current extension on his Culver Road property and replace it with a single rear extension, and two-storey rear and side extensions.

But after the plans received nine objections, they were turned away at a planning committee on November 14.

Culver Road resident Frances Irving wrote to the city council: "I welcome new comers to this area, but I have concern that the approximated five metre roof extension at the anticipated height will block much light out of my main front room, as the extension is opposite my main front window and it is a very narrow single track road.

"I feel the proposal is oversized for the surrounding heritage housing, and will stand out very out of character to the housing around. I think that the work involved will block the road for many months which will cause traffic issues."

A spokesperson for the City of Winchester Trust said the trust had no comment on the application.
